Milling is the process of machining using rotary cutters to remove material by advancing a cutter into a workpiece. This may be done varying direction on one or several axes, cutter head speed, and pressure. Milling covers a wide variety of different operations and machines, on scales Size, Micro, mini, benchtop, standing on floor, large, very large, gigantic.

Modelling and analysis of micro scale milling considering ...

A finite element model for micro scale orthogonal machining process is developed considering the material strengthening behaviours, micro cutter edge radius and fracture behaviour of the work material. Then, an analytical micro scale milling force model is developed based on the FE simulations using the cutting principles and the slip-line theory.

Micro end milling involves the use of small end mills (dia. 1 mm) to remove material in a process analogous to macro-scale milling . This method has the ability to create three-dimensional, high aspect ratio micro-scale features and has been used for the production of a number of precision parts in metals .

Modelling and analysis of micro scale milling considering ...

For the micro scale milling process, the cutting forces are usually as small as several hundreds of micro Newton . Moreover, its frequency is extremely high due to the high rotation speed of the spindle. For example, it is 667 Hz when the rotation speed of the spindle is 20,000 r/min and 2667 Hz for the maximum rotation speed 80,000 r/min.
